Merging ORS Standards to Facilitate Rapid Development of Reusable Spacecraft Software

Award Information
Agency:
National Aeronautics and Space Administration
Branch:
N/A
Amount:
$99,991.00
Award Year:
2009
Program:
SBIR
Phase:
Phase I
Contract:
NNX09CC39P
Agency Tracking Number:
084503
Solicitation Year:
N/A
Solicitation Topic Code:
N/A
Solicitation Number:
N/A
Small Business Information
Design_Net Engineering LLC
16080 Table Mountain Parkway, Suite 500, Golden, CO, 80403
Hubzone Owned:
N
Socially and Economically Disadvantaged:
N
Woman Owned:
N
Duns:
127689128
Principal Investigator
 Dr. Ken Center
 Principal Investigator
 (303) 462-0096
 kcenter@design-group.com
Business Contact
 Tom Adams
Title: Business Official
Phone: (303) 462-0096
Email: tadams@design-group.com
Research Institution
N/A
Abstract
DNet has been actively pursuing strategies for shortening the software development portion of the satellite development life-cycle for some time. We recognized upon analyzing the constituents of the traditional process that a disproportionate fraction of time is spent working with software that falls under one of two categories - developed from scratch to suit the needs of a new mission, or recycling "heritage code" that subsequently requires extensive rework to achieve compatibility with a new system. The development segment devoted to software may never be truly compressed to zero, but significant measures can be taken to streamline the process. Code reusability has the potential to offer tangible savings. DNet is leveraging AFRL and NRL data standards to develop Application Programming Interfaces (API) that allow code modules to be ported to new systems with no modification of the application-level code and minimal modification of the subservient layers that facilitate compatibility with lower-level system facilities and transport layers. This API will facilitate the creation of a satellite system from modular applications that can be combined in such a way as to provide support for a wide range of missions and be completely reusable as the physical composition of the satellite is changed.

* information listed above is at the time of submission.

Agency Micro-sites

US Flag An Official Website of the United States Government